stage acting (theatre acting) is acting with a microphone on your person rather than acting with a microphone above your head. with film acting there are specific ways to stand and you have to take your "mark". On a stage it is more freely done. Also, when acting in a film you do not look at the camera at all, that way it seems more real. When acting on a stage sometimes the actors will look at the audience.

Is film acting identical to stage acting?

No, it's different. When you are on the stage, there is no going back, what's done is done and you must make do with that. If you mess up, you better hope the other people in the production catch on and help save your mistake. However, if you make a mistake in film acting, you can always start over and try again. It's not like the whole film is over because you messed up.
